Nope. That would be akin to supporting piracy. Not happening

Legit servers have a need for authentication plugins too (in case of insecure stuff on Mojang's part, linking multiple servers, and just having an additional authentication layer just in case.

Besides, those plugins mainly use PlayerJoinEvent, AsyncPlayerChatEvent, PlayerLoginEvent, PlayerMoveEvent, etc..., so they provide a good subset of features that many other plugins use.

While these plugins can be used for piracy, they're not "akin" to it.

Additionally, supporting (not explicitly of course, but indirectly) these plugins will result in increased compatibility with other plugins that rely on these events, which would help advance the entire project goal.

I've tried several Multi-world plugins, but considering how forge manages the worlds. It makes it difficult for plugins to pick up the different worlds since all worlds are located within one folder probably the same file.

 

I can get Multiverse commands working, but the worlds such as Nether and The_end all send you to the Overworld Spawn when using the /mv goto <world> command.

 

Generating new worlds are out due to a java error where it can't find something it uses to generate them. Multiworld Plugin is the same way.

I belief this is a problem that can only be solved with cooperation of the developers of the mods that provide those machines and/or the Forge team. I've tried to find a way to protect against this for my own mod (Chunk Protection) and haven't been able to do so. There has been no response from the machine mod developers. It were those mods that I would like to combine my/a protection mod with, so now I'm seriously considering stopping the project, because a server without those mods can be protected fine already with a Bukkit server.
